Where should the New Orleans Saints look for a backup quarterback?
The NFL free agency scramble begins March 11. And despite a bump in the salary cap number, the New Orleans Saints aren't expected to be big bidders this year.
As Larry Holder mentions in the initial offering of our look at free agents at each position group, the Saints have some work to do in holding on to their own players. Part of that job will be to fill the impending vacancy in the backup quarterback position. Luke McCown is slated to become an unrestricted free agent. And despite mutual interest from both sides about a return engagement, an agreement has not been reached. So, the question goes to you. What should the Saints do to back up Drew Brees in the 2014 season? Should McCown be re-signed? Should Ryan Griffin be given a chance? Or should another established veteran be brought in to handle that spot. Where should the New Orleans Saints look for a backup quarterback? | NOLA.com |
